EIA reviews minimum TAPS throughputAnnual Energy Outlook includes discussion of possible low-volume constraints on pipeline, impact on North Slope field shutdown Kristen Nelson Petroleum News
As part of its “Annual Energy Outlook 2012” the U.S. Energy Information Administration looks at the potential impact of minimum pipeline throughput constraints on Alaska North Slope oil production.
